Javascript dGrid:同时使用DnD和Paginaiton
我正在使用带有分页扩展的Dgrid显示数据。对于同一个网格,我已经实现了网格的DnD。所以我可以上下移动行,并使用它重新排列行索引 但是现在,随着行数的增加,网格被划分为5个以上的页面。在这种情况下,如何使用DnD将行从第5页移动到第1页 我看到的一种可能性是,在底部分页栏的悬停处更改页面。根据,有一种方法称为gotoPage,它通过编程方式切换页面。但是,如何捕获网格分页悬停事件?以及如何在悬停状态下获取页码,以便将其传递给上面的方法。在dom节点上使用Dgrid解决了这个问题。所以基本上,我们可以为下面这样的页面附加事件Javascript dGrid:同时使用DnD和Paginaiton,javascript,drag-and-drop,dojo,dom-events,dgrid,Javascript,Drag And Drop,Dojo,Dom Events,Dgrid,我正在使用带有分页扩展的Dgrid显示数据。对于同一个网格,我已经实现了网格的DnD。所以我可以上下移动行,并使用它重新排列行索引 但是现在,随着行数的增加,网格被划分为5个以上的页面。在这种情况下,如何使用DnD将行从第5页移动到第1页 我看到的一种可能性是,在底部分页栏的悬停处更改页面。根据,有一种方法称为gotoPage,它通过编程方式切换页面。但是,如何捕获网格分页悬停事件?以及如何在悬停状态下获取页码,以便将其传递给上面的方法。在dom节点上使用Dgrid解决了这个问题。所以基本上,我
grid.on('.dgrid-footer .dgrid-pagination .dgrid-navigation .dgrid-page-link:mouseover',function(event){
var pageindex = event.target.textContent.trim();
if(!isNaN(pageindex)){
grid.gotoPage(pageindex);
}
})
这将为拖动的页码提供控制,然后您可以随后处理其余的页面